เช่น กฎต่อไปนี้จะได้รับการทำเครื่องหมายเป็นการตั้งค่าบิลด์โดยการตั้งค่าพารามิเตอร์ build_setting ของฟังก์ชัน rule() โดยเฉพาะอย่างยิ่งคือการตั้งค่าบิลด์ประเภท int และเป็น flag ซึ่งหมายความว่าการตั้งค่าบิลด์นี้เรียกใช้ได้ในบรรทัดคำสั่ง
  my_rule = rule(
    implementation = _impl,
    build_setting = config.int(flag = True),
    ...
  )สมาชิก
บูลีน
BuildSetting config.bool(flag=False)
พารามิเตอร์
| พารามิเตอร์ | คำอธิบาย | 
|---|---|
| flag | ค่าเริ่มต้นคือ Falseไม่ว่าจะเรียกใช้การตั้งค่าบิลด์นี้ในบรรทัดคำสั่งได้หรือไม่ | 
exec
ExecTransitionFactory config.exec(exec_group=None)
พารามิเตอร์
| พารามิเตอร์ | คำอธิบาย | 
|---|---|
| exec_group | string หรือ None;
                                     ค่าเริ่มต้นคือNoneชื่อของกลุ่มผู้บริหารที่แพลตฟอร์มการดำเนินการของการเปลี่ยนผ่านนี้จะใช้ หากไม่ได้ระบุไว้ การเปลี่ยนผู้บริหารนี้จะใช้แพลตฟอร์มการดำเนินการเริ่มต้นของเป้าหมาย | 
int
BuildSetting config.int(flag=False)
พารามิเตอร์
| พารามิเตอร์ | คำอธิบาย | 
|---|---|
| flag | ค่าเริ่มต้นคือ Falseไม่ว่าจะเรียกใช้การตั้งค่าบิลด์นี้ในบรรทัดคำสั่งได้หรือไม่ | 
สตริง
BuildSetting config.string(flag=False, allow_multiple=False)
พารามิเตอร์
| พารามิเตอร์ | คำอธิบาย | 
|---|---|
| flag | ค่าเริ่มต้นคือ Falseไม่ว่าจะเรียกใช้การตั้งค่าบิลด์นี้ในบรรทัดคำสั่งได้หรือไม่ | 
| allow_multiple | ค่าเริ่มต้นคือ Falseเลิกใช้งานแล้ว ให้ใช้การตั้งค่า string_listกับrepeatable = Trueแทน หากตั้งค่าไว้ ระบบจะอนุญาตให้ตั้งค่าแฟล็กนี้หลายครั้งในบรรทัดคำสั่ง ค่าของ Flag เมื่อเข้าถึงในฟังก์ชันการตั้งค่าการเปลี่ยนผ่านและการตั้งค่าการสร้างจะเป็นรายการสตริง ระบบจะคงทั้งใบสั่งซื้อการใส่โฆษณาและค่าที่ซ้ำกันไว้ รายการนี้สามารถประมวลผลภายหลังในฟังก์ชันการติดตั้งใช้งานการตั้งค่าบิลด์ได้หากต้องการลักษณะการทำงานที่แตกต่างกัน | 
string_list
BuildSetting config.string_list(flag=False, repeatable=False)
--//my/setting=foo,bar
          
      พารามิเตอร์
| พารามิเตอร์ | คำอธิบาย | 
|---|---|
| flag | ค่าเริ่มต้นคือ Falseไม่ว่าจะเรียกใช้การตั้งค่าบิลด์นี้ในบรรทัดคำสั่งได้หรือไม่ | 
| repeatable | ค่าเริ่มต้นคือ Falseหากตั้งค่าไว้ แทนที่จะคาดหวังค่าที่คั่นด้วยคอมมา ระบบจะอนุญาตให้ตั้งค่าแฟล็กนี้หลายครั้งในบรรทัดคำสั่ง โดยแต่ละค่าจะถือเป็นสตริงเดียวเพื่อเพิ่มลงในค่ารายการ ระบบจะคงทั้งใบสั่งซื้อการใส่โฆษณาและค่าที่ซ้ำกันไว้ รายการนี้สามารถประมวลผลภายหลังในฟังก์ชันการติดตั้งใช้งานการตั้งค่าบิลด์ได้หากต้องการลักษณะการทำงานที่แตกต่างกัน |